go-week

The package go-week provides a simple data type representing a week date as defined by ISO 8601.

Versions and stability

This package can be considered mostly stable but not yet ready to use. All releases follow the rules of semantic versioning.

Although the master branch is supposed to remain stable, there is not guarantee that braking changes will not be merged into master when major versions are released. Therefore the repository contains version tags in order to support vendoring tools such as glide. The tag names follow common conventions and have the following format v1.0.0.

Run unit and integration tests

Commands used for linting and testing:

gometalinter --config=.gometalinter.json .
go test .

# with integration tests (requires test db)
go test -tags=integration .
